While we're staying at home during this circuit-breaker, why not make Mother's Day special with a movie night with her together with your family? Grab the popcorn and have a nice set-up at home or if you're far apart, set up a Netflix Party streaming session for the night!

If you're at a loss for what film to watch with your mum, here we list 8 different films that celebrate the heartfelt, challenging and rewarding moments of motherhood.

1. Bad Moms (2016)

Who said mums always has to be perfect? Well in this hilarious film that follows the lives of stressed-out mums Amy (Mila Kunis), Carla (Kathryn Hahn), and Kiki (Kristen Bell), it shows us that it's never easy being a mum and it's completely normal to not have it altogether 24/7. If you're looking for a movie that will both you and mum off your seats bursting into laughter, this one's it.

2. Mamma Mia (2008)

A quintessential classic, Mamma Mia is the ultimate movie to watch for a light-hearted family affair. Filled with musical numbers, touching story, and a stellar cast – this musical-comedy flick is definitely one that both you and mum are bound to love.

3. Otherhood (2019)

Wondering why they've felt forgotten by their children, longtime friends (and mothers) drive from the suburbs to New York City to reconnect with their now-adult sons and celebrate Mother's Day.

4. Freaky Friday (2003)

One fine day, dysfunctional mother-daughter pair get caught up in a situation where their bodies are switched and are forced to live in each others' lives. Comical yet sentimental, this coming-of-age film is a must-watch for those who want a lighthearted film with a nostalgic feel.

5. The Perfect Man (2005)

After numerous fresh-starts in new cities, moving around from place-to-place after Holly's (Hilary Duff) mother Jean (Heather Locklear) breaks up with second-rate men. Holly decides to takes matters into her own hands and goes on a mission to find the perfect man that'll make her mother happy.

6. What To Expect When You're Expecting (2012)

If you're in the mood for a comedy, What To Expect When You're Expecting is utterly hysterical. The film follows the lives of several expecting mothers who navigate impending parenthood and how they deal with pregnancy.

7. Brave (2007)

This Mother's Day, follow the animated tale Brave which tells the story of a mother-daughter relationship in the kingdom set in the Scottish Highlands. However, one day a curse is placed on Queen Elinor (Emma Thompson) and it's up to daughter Merida (Kelly Macdonald) to be brave and save the day.

8.Crazy Rich Asians (2018)

Though this isn't the typical Mother's Day movie that comes to mind, Kevin Kwan's best-seller novel turned movie Crazy Rich Asians does well in showcasing the importance of family values and tradition. Not only that, but the film also takes note of the dynamics and strong maternal figures in Rachel and Nick's lives.
